What they do

A Speech Language Pathology Assistant assists licensed speech language pathologists in treating people with speech and language or other communication disorders or swallowing disorders. Assists with screening and helps patients with therapy activities. Works with adults or children and helps to treat a variety of speech disorders or communication problems created by stroke or injury.
